Transaction 5374177f86ed320eab599e4a93e88e7fb55abd3cd94ef8ac939f43ebefe6ed89
1 Input
2 Outputs
- 5374177f86ed320eab599e4a93e88e7fb55abd3cd94ef8ac939f43ebefe6ed89:0
- 5374177f86ed320eab599e4a93e88e7fb55abd3cd94ef8ac939f43ebefe6ed89:1
value 128009531
address bc1qvrjecu0x6dse9xws53xzvsn3908wgzvslcsa30
value 22000000
address 1H4HQ3bMNf9oaoyG2QRzcwkmcAbaRM5RYE